Issues: (i) Whether the imported all-terrain vehicles were classifiable under heading 8701 as tractors or under heading 8703 as motor vehicles principally designed for the transport of persons.
Analysis: The imported vehicles were examined against the competing tariff entries in Chapter 87. The decisive consideration was that the vehicles were constructed essentially for hauling and towing, had provision for a hook and towing capacity, and accommodated only the driver. The requirement of Note 2 to Chapter 87 was treated as satisfied, and the nature of the goods did not support classification as vehicles principally designed for transport of persons. The HSN-aligned structure of the Indian Customs Tariff and the foreign tariff rulings classifying identical goods under heading 8701 were treated as supporting materials.
Conclusion: The vehicles were correctly classifiable under heading 8701 20 10 as tractors and not under heading 8703 10 90.
Final Conclusion: The reclassification adopted in the impugned order was rejected and the assessee's original classification was upheld.
Ratio Decidendi: For tariff classification under Chapter 87, the essential design and construction of the vehicle, read with the relevant chapter note, determine whether it is a tractor or a motor vehicle principally designed for transport of persons.
